Skip to content

Conversation

kostadinsh
Copy link
Contributor

Backport patch [1] to fix building with cmake 4 and allow building with LTO since the ODR violations [2][3] have been fixed upstream [4]. The test suite passes fine with LTO on amd64.

[1] Haivision/srt@0def1b1
[2] Haivision/srt#2145
[3] https://bugs.gentoo.org/861584
[4] Haivision/srt#3002


Please check all the boxes that apply:

  • I can submit this contribution in agreement with the Copyright Policy.
  • I have certified the above via adding a Signed-off-by line to every commit in the pull request.
  • This contribution has not been created with the assistance of Natural Language Processing artificial intelligence tools, in accordance with the AI policy.
  • I have run pkgcheck scan --commits --net to check for issues with my commits.

Please note that all boxes must be checked for the pull request to be merged.

Closes: https://bugs.gentoo.org/955894
Signed-off-by: Kostadin Shishmanov <kostadinshishmanov@protonmail.com>
The ODR violations were fixed with Haivision/srt#3002
which is included in 1.5.4.

Bug: https://bugs.gentoo.org/861584
Signed-off-by: Kostadin Shishmanov <kostadinshishmanov@protonmail.com>
@gentoo-bot
Copy link

Pull Request assignment

Submitter: @kostadinsh
Areas affected: ebuilds
Packages affected: net-libs/srt

net-libs/srt: @lu-zero, @leio

Linked bugs

Bugs linked: 861584, 955894


In order to force reassignment and/or bug reference scan, please append [please reassign] to the pull request title.

Docs: Code of ConductCopyright policy (expl.) ● DevmanualGitHub PRsProxy-maint guide

@gentoo-bot gentoo-bot added assigned PR successfully assigned to the package maintainer(s). bug linked Bug/Closes found in footer, and cross-linked with the PR. labels May 30, 2025
@gentoo-repo-qa-bot
Copy link
Collaborator

Pull request CI report

Report generated at: 2025-05-30 17:50 UTC
Newest commit scanned: 23ea1a6
Status: ✅ good

There are existing issues already. Please look into the report to make sure none of them affect the packages in question:
https://qa-reports.gentoo.org/output/gentoo-ci/bea1497/output.html

gentoo-bot pushed a commit that referenced this pull request May 30, 2025
Closes: https://bugs.gentoo.org/955894
Signed-off-by: Kostadin Shishmanov <kostadinshishmanov@protonmail.com>
Part-of: #42355
Signed-off-by: Sam James <sam@gentoo.org>
@kostadinsh kostadinsh deleted the srt branch May 30, 2025 19:28
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
assigned PR successfully assigned to the package maintainer(s). bug linked Bug/Closes found in footer, and cross-linked with the PR.
Projects
None yet
Development

Successfully merging this pull request may close these issues.

3 participants